Cayuga Nation Police Officer

The Cayuga Nation Police Department is a tribal law enforcement agency established by the Cayuga Nation’s sovereign government to protect its citizens, properties, customers, and visitors. The agency’s patrol area is the 64,015 acre Federally recognized reservation spanning portions of Cayuga and Seneca Counties in Central New York State.
